Monsoon rains suspend traffic on several highways: police

KATHMANDU: Vehicular movement on several highways was suspended on Friday after monsoon‑induced disasters struck parts of the country from early morning.

According to Nepal Police, landslides, soil erosion and debris caused by torrential rain forced authorities to halt traffic on multiple routes.

The Khurkot‑Nepalthok‑Katunjebensi section of the BP Highway was closed to all vehicles from Thursday evening until Friday morning owing to flood risks, the police said.

Meanwhile, the Mechi Highway in Ilam Municipality‑9 is completely obstructed as the road remains muddy following the rain.

Likewise, Saljhandi‑Dhorpatan road section at Panini Rural Municipality‑2 in Arghakhanchi district is fully blocked after a landslip.

In Sindhupalchok district, a landslide at Jirokilo in Bhotekoshi Rural Municipality‑4 obstructed traffic along the Araniko Highway, police added.

However, vehicular movement on the Kanti Highway resumed on Friday morning after debris was cleared from the Ghattepakha area in Bakaiya Rural Municipality‑11 in Makawanpur district, Nepal Police reported.
